Hereβs how the 2002 Chevrolet Avalanche and the 2023 Honda e:Ny1 compare in size:
In terms of length, the 2002 Chevrolet Avalanche measures 5628 mm (221.57 in), making it 1241 mm (48.86 in) (22.1 %) longer than the 2023 Honda e:Ny1 at 4387 mm (172.72 in). Looking at width, the 2002 Chevrolet Avalanche spans 2026 mm (79.76 in), which is 236 mm (9.29 in) (11.6 %) broader than the 2023 Honda e:Ny1 at 1790 mm (70.47 in). As for height, the 2002 Chevrolet Avalanche stands at 1869 mm (73.58 in), giving it an extra 285 mm (11.22 in) (15.2 %) compared to the 2023 Honda e:Ny1 at 1584 mm (62.36 in).
Overall, the 2002 Chevrolet Avalanche is longer, wider and taller than the 2023 Honda e:Ny1.
